An undermount sink is installed beneath the countertop so the countertop edge remains visible around the bowl. It should be supported with approved clips, brackets, anchors, rails, or a support frame, while compatible silicone sealant closes the joint between the sink rim and countertop.
Adhesive sealant should not be treated as the only structural support. The installation method must match the countertop material, sink weight, cabinet structure, and manufacturer’s instructions.
Undermount sinks are commonly installed below solid countertop materials such as granite, quartz, engineered stone, solid surface, and selected compact panels.
Ordinary unsealed particleboard or laminate countertops require additional caution because the exposed cut edge can absorb water. A poorly protected opening may swell, separate, or develop moisture damage.
Before cutting, confirm:
Countertop material and thickness
Minimum edge distance
Sink rim width
Required reveal
Clip or anchor positions
Faucet-hole clearance
Backsplash clearance
Cabinet width
Drain and disposer space
The countertop supplier should confirm the correct drilling and anchor method. Fasteners intended for one stone or panel material may not be suitable for another.
Use the approved sink template or technical drawing. When neither is available, position the physical sink upside down and confirm the required reveal before marking the cutout.
Common reveal styles include:
Positive reveal
A small section of the sink rim remains visible inside the countertop opening.
Zero reveal
The countertop edge aligns approximately with the inner sink wall.
Negative reveal
The countertop extends slightly over the sink edge.
Each style changes the cutout dimensions. The reveal should remain even around the complete bowl.
Finish and seal the countertop edge according to the material supplier’s process. Uneven cutting is especially visible around an undermount sink because the opening remains exposed after installation.
Place the countertop upside down when fabrication and installation conditions permit. Clean the underside around the opening so sealant and mounting components can bond correctly.
Fit the approved anchors, clips, or support rails around the cutout. Space them according to the sink instructions rather than using only a few points at the corners.
Large or heavy sinks may require:
Under-counter support rails
A cradle frame
Cabinet-mounted brackets
Structural blocking
Adjustable sink supports
Additional front and rear reinforcement
The support system should carry the sink, water, disposer, and normal operating loads without depending solely on the silicone joint.
Dry-fit the sink before applying sealant. Check the reveal, drain direction, faucet clearance, and position inside the cabinet.
Apply a continuous bead of compatible silicone sealant to the sink rim or countertop contact area.
Raise the sink into position and align it with the cutout. Temporary support bars or an installation harness can hold the bowl while the clips are tightened.
Tighten the mounting brackets gradually and evenly. Excessive force can deform a thin sink rim or damage the countertop anchors.
Remove excess sealant before it cures. The final joint should remain continuous without visible gaps where water or food residue could collect.
Allow the sealant to cure for the stated period before filling the sink, connecting heavy equipment, or placing stress on the installation.
Install the strainer, waste fittings, faucet, disposer, and other accessories according to their separate instructions.
The drain assembly should align naturally with the sink outlet. Forcing the pipe sideways can place stress on the strainer connection and increase the risk of leakage.
After connecting the plumbing:
Fill the bowl partially with water.
Inspect the strainer connection.
Release the water and check every drain joint.
Run the faucet around the sink perimeter.
Inspect the underside of the countertop joint.
Test the overflow where one is installed.
Confirm that the sink remains level.
Recheck the clips after the sealant cures.
Do not close the cabinet or complete surrounding finishes until the installation has passed the leak test.
Frequent mistakes include using an inaccurate cutout, relying on silicone alone, placing too few mounting clips, failing to seal the countertop edge, and ignoring disposer clearance.
Other problems arise when the sink is wider than the cabinet opening or the drain position conflicts with drawers, shelves, or waste bins.
The complete sink drawing should be approved before the countertop enters fabrication. Tempered glass, stone, and finished countertops can be difficult or expensive to modify at the installation site.
